SJ

About
SJ is a Swedish train company that offers a wide range of services to its passengers. It operates high-speed trains, regional trains, and night trains, all of which are comfortable and reliable. The high-speed trains, X2000, are the fastest way to travel between cities, while the regional trains, Pågatåg, are perfect for shorter trips. The night trains, SJ Nattåg, offer a comfortable way to travel overnight. SJ offers a variety of ticket types, including single tickets, return tickets, and SJ Prio tickets, which offer discounts for frequent travelers. Onboard facilities include free Wi-Fi, power outlets, and a café car. The most popular routes for SJ are between Stockholm and Gothenburg, Stockholm and Malmö, and Stockholm and Uppsala.

Krösatågen

About
Krösatågen is a regional train system in southern Sweden, operating since 1985. It's a collaboration between county transport companies in Jönköping, Kalmar, Halland, Blekinge, Kronoberg, and Skåne, with trains currently run by SJ Krösa. The network spans from Hässleholm in the south to Linköping in the north, and Halmstad in the west to Kalmar in the east, serving numerous destinations in between. The name "Krösatågen" comes from earlier trains used to pick lingonberries ("kröson") in Småland. Tickets are purchased through the regional public transport authorities or the Resplus system, as tickets cannot be bought on board.

Sweden uses the Swedish krona (SEK) as its currency. It is generally better for travelers to use cards, as card payments are widely accepted across the country, including in most shops, restaurants, and public transportation. Cash is less commonly used but can be handy in smaller towns or for small purchases.
In Linköping, travelers should remain aware of pickpocketing, especially in crowded areas and on public transport. Common scams include distraction tactics near popular attractions and public squares. It is advisable to keep valuables secure and be cautious when approached by strangers offering unsolicited help or deals. Overall, Linköping is considered a safe city with low crime rates, but standard urban precautions apply.
